Wesdome Gold Mines Ltd. (WDO.TO) reported its earnings for the fiscal period ending June 30, 2026, revealing an earnings per share (EPS) of $0.65, surpassing analysts' estimates of $0.60. This marks the fourth consecutive quarter that the company has beaten EPS expectations, solidifying its position in the Canadian gold mining landscape.
Investor takeaway: For Canadian investors, Wesdome's consistent earnings performance and strategic moves toward expanding production capabilities suggest a strong potential for long-term growth, particularly as the company focuses on enhancing its mining operations and exploring new opportunities.
Wesdome Gold Mines Exceeds EPS Estimates by 8.3%
The company reported an EPS of $0.65 compared to the estimated $0.60, marking a consistent trend of exceeding earnings expectations over the past four quarters.
Bull case
Wesdome's recent technical reports show a solid mine plan based on its reserves, with opportunities for increased production at both the Eagle River and Kiena mines. With a profit margin of 39.54% and a history of beating earnings estimates, the company is well-positioned to benefit from rising gold prices and growing demand.
Bear case
Despite its strong performance, Wesdome operates in a volatile commodities market where gold prices can change rapidly. The company also faces operational risks related to mining, including regulatory challenges and the need for ongoing investment in exploration and technology.
